кодесурса
«SQL

Упражнения на языке SQL, практика, решение - извлечение данных из таблиц

script1adsense2code
script1adsense3code

SQL [33 упражнения с решением]

1. Напишите оператор SQL для отображения всей информации всех продавцов. Перейти к редактору

Пример таблицы : продавец


Нажмите меня, чтобы увидеть решение с графической презентацией

2. Напишите инструкцию SQL для отображения строки «Это упражнение, практика и решение SQL». Перейти к редактору
Нажмите меня, чтобы увидеть решение с графической презентацией

3. Напишите запрос для отображения трех чисел в трех столбцах. Перейти к редактору
Нажмите меня, чтобы увидеть решение с графической презентацией

4. Напишите запрос для отображения суммы двух чисел 10 и 15 из RDMS-сервера. Перейти к редактору
Нажмите меня, чтобы увидеть решение с графической презентацией

5. Напишите запрос для отображения результата арифметического выражения. Перейти к редактору
Нажмите меня, чтобы увидеть решение с графической презентацией

6. Напишите оператор SQL для отображения определенных столбцов, таких как имя и комиссия для всех продавцов. Перейти к редактору
Пример таблицы : продавец


Нажмите меня, чтобы увидеть решение с графической презентацией

7. Напишите запрос для отображения столбцов в определенном заказе, например, по дате заказа, идентификатору продавца, номеру заказа и сумме покупки для всех заказов. Перейти к редактору
Пример таблицы : заказы


Нажмите меня, чтобы увидеть решение с графической презентацией

8. Напишите запрос, который будет извлекать значение идентификатора продавца всех продавцов, получая заказы от клиентов в таблице заказов без повторов. Перейти к редактору

Пример таблицы : заказы


Нажмите меня, чтобы увидеть решение с графической презентацией

9. Напишите оператор SQL для отображения имен и города продавца, который принадлежит городу Парижу. Перейти к редактору

Пример таблицы : продавец


Нажмите меня, чтобы увидеть решение с графической презентацией

10. Напишите оператор SQL, чтобы отобразить всю информацию для клиентов с оценкой 200. Перейти к редактору

Образец таблицы : клиент


Нажмите меня, чтобы увидеть решение с графической презентацией

11. Напишите запрос SQL, чтобы отобразить номер заказа, за которым следуют дата заказа и сумма покупки для каждого заказа, который будет доставлен продавцом, который владеет идентификатором 5001. Перейти к редактору

Пример таблицы : заказы


Нажмите меня, чтобы увидеть решение с результатом

12. Напишите SQL-запрос для отображения Нобелевских премий за 1970 год. Перейдите в редактор

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

13. Напишите SQL-запрос, чтобы узнать победителя премии 1971 года по литературе.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

14. Напишите запрос SQL, чтобы отобразить год и тему, в которой Деннис Габор получил свой приз.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

15. Напишите запрос SQL, чтобы назвать имена победителей по физике с 1950 года.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

16. Напишите SQL-запрос, чтобы показать все данные (год, предмет, победитель, страна) лауреатов химии в период с 1965 по 1975 год включительно.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

17. Напишите запрос SQL, чтобы показать все детали победителей премьер-министра после 1972 года Менахема Бегина и Ицхака Рабина.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

18. Напишите SQL-запрос, чтобы показать все детали победителей с именем Луи.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

19. Напишите SQL-запрос, чтобы показать всех победителей по физике за 1970 год вместе с победителем по экономике за 1971 год.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

20. Напишите SQL-запрос, чтобы показать всех лауреатов Нобелевской премии 1970 года, кроме предмета «Физиология и экономика».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

21. Напишите SQL-запрос, чтобы показать победителей премии «Физиология» в начале года до 1971 года вместе с победителями премии «Мир» в более позднем году до и после 1974 года.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

22. Напишите SQL-запрос, чтобы найти все детали приза, который выиграл Йоханнес Георг Беднорц.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

23. Напишите SQL-запрос, чтобы найти все детали победителей нобелевской темы по предмету, который не начинался с буквы «P», и упорядочил список по порядку, начиная с самого последнего, затем по имени по порядку.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

24. Напишите SQL-запрос, чтобы найти все данные о победителях 1970 года в соответствии с заказанным субъектом и именем победителя; но список наконец содержит тему «Экономика и химия». Перейти к редактору

Пример таблицы : nobel_win


Нажмите меня, чтобы увидеть решение с результатом

25. Напишите запрос SQL, чтобы найти все продукты по цене от 200 до 600 рупий. Перейти к редактору

Пример таблицы : item_mast


Нажмите меня, чтобы увидеть решение с результатом

26. Напишите SQL-запрос, чтобы рассчитать среднюю цену всех товаров производителя с кодом 16. Перейти в редактор

Пример таблицы : item_mast


Нажмите меня, чтобы увидеть решение с результатом

27. Напишите SQL-запрос, чтобы найти название товара и цену в рупиях. Перейти к редактору

Пример таблицы : item_mast


Нажмите меня, чтобы увидеть решение с результатом

28. Напишите запрос SQL, чтобы отобразить имя и цену всех товаров, цена которых равна или превышает 250 рупий, и в списке сначала указывается более высокая цена, а затем по имени в порядке возрастания. Перейти к редактору

Пример таблицы : item_mast


Нажмите меня, чтобы увидеть решение с результатом

29. Напишите запрос SQL, чтобы отобразить среднюю цену товаров для каждой компании, показывая только балансовую единицу. Перейти к редактору

Пример таблицы : item_mast


Нажмите меня, чтобы увидеть решение с результатом

30. Напишите запрос SQL, чтобы найти название и цену самого дешевого товара (ов). Перейти к редактору

Пример таблицы : item_mast


Нажмите меня, чтобы увидеть решение с результатом

31. Напишите запрос в SQL, чтобы найти фамилию всех сотрудников, без дубликатов. Перейти к редактору

Пример таблицы : emp_details


Нажмите меня, чтобы увидеть решение с результатом

32. Напишите запрос в SQL, чтобы найти данные о сотрудниках, чья фамилия - «Snares». Перейти к редактору

Пример таблицы : emp_details


Нажмите меня, чтобы увидеть решение с результатом

33. Написать запрос в SQL для отображения всех данных сотрудников, которые работают в отделе 57. Перейти в редактор

Пример таблицы : emp_details


Нажмите меня, чтобы увидеть решение с результатом

Практика онлайн


Еще не все !

Визуализации запросов генерируются с использованием Postgres Explain Visualizer (pev) .

Не отправляйте решение вышеупомянутых упражнений здесь, если вы хотите внести вклад, перейдите на соответствующую страницу упражнения.

Новый контент: Composer: менеджер зависимостей для PHP , R программирования


script1adsense4code
script1adsense5code
disqus2code
script1adsense6code
script1adsense7code
script1adsense8code
buysellads2code